Cathleen Carr and Micah Sherman enter “The Marriage Pact”

Here’s a fun short film some friends of the site just produced.

Terry and Maggie Johnston (Micah Sherman and Cathleen Carr) take the cliched childhood marriage pact — if they both found themselves still single 20 years later, then they’d be lawfully wedded to each other — to heart. Even if they’re not exactly the soul mates they thought they might have been. The Marriage Pact is shot as a mockumentary catching up with the couple one year into their marriage, with Josh Gondelman as the voice and literal director offscreen.

Story by Gondelman and Sherman, but then improvised by the cast. Richard Siegel and Sharon Fischer play Terry’s parents.
